- // Chapter 6 - Program 6
- #include <iostream.h>
-
- class box {
- int length;
- int width;
- box *another_box;
- public:
- box(void); //Constructor
- void set(int new_length, int new_width);
- int get_area(void);
- void point_at_next(box *where_to_point);
- box *get_next(void);
- };
-
-
- box::box(void) //Constructor implementation
- {
- length = 8;
- width = 8;
- another_box = NULL;
- }
-
-
- // This method will set a box size to the two input parameters
- void box::set(int new_length, int new_width)
- {
- length = new_length;
- width = new_width;
- }
-
-
- // This method will calculate and return the area of a box instance
- int box::get_area(void)
- {
- return (length * width);
- }
-
-
- // This method causes the pointer to point to the input parameter
- void box::point_at_next(box *where_to_point)
- {
- another_box = where_to_point;
- }
-
-
- // This method returns the box that this one points to
- box *box::get_next(void)
- {
- return another_box;
- }
-
-
- main()
- {
- box *start = NULL; // Always points to the start of the list
- box *temp; // Working pointer
- box *box_pointer; // Used for box creation
-
- // Generate the list
- for (int index = 0 ; index < 10 ; index++ ) {
- box_pointer = new box;
- box_pointer->set(index + 1, index + 3);
- if (start == NULL)
- start = box_pointer; // First element in list
- else
- temp->point_at_next(box_pointer); // Additional element
- temp = box_pointer;
- }
-
- // Print the list out
- temp = start;
- do {
- cout << "The area is " << temp->get_area() << "\n";
- temp = temp->get_next();
- } while (temp != NULL);
-
- // Delete the list
- temp = start;
- do {
- temp = temp->get_next();
- delete start;
- start = temp;
- } while (temp != NULL);
- }
-
-
-
-
- // Result of execution
- //
- // The area is 3
- // The area is 8
- // The area is 15
- // The area is 24
- // The area is 35
- // The area is 48
- // The area is 63
- // The area is 80
- // The area is 99
- // The area is 120
